kile - (La)TeX source editor and TeX shell

Kile is a user friendly (La)TeX editor.  The main features are:
  * Compile, convert and view your document with one click.
  * Auto-completion of (La)TeX commands
  * Templates and wizards makes starting a new document very little work.
  * Easy insertion of many standard tags and symbols and the option to define
    (an arbitrary number of) user defined tags.
  * Inverse and forward search: click in the DVI viewer and jump to the
    corresponding LaTeX line in the editor, or jump from the editor to the
    corresponding page in the viewer.
  * Finding chapter or sections is very easy, Kile constructs a list of all
    the chapter etc. in your document. You can use the list to jump to the
    corresponding section.
  * Collect documents that belong together into a project.
  * Easy insertion of citations and references when using projects.
  * Advanced editing commands.
